Proposal

Rear garden. T1) Bay (Laurus nobilis), reduce by 1.5m to shape, balance and tidy. T2) Bay (Laurus nobilis), reduce by 1.5m to shape, balance and tidy. T3) Portugal Laurel (Laurus lusit?nica), lightly prune to shape and tidy (0.5m).

About tree works applications

Applications for works to trees cover protected trees: consent under a tree preservation order, or six weeks notice for trees in a conservation area. More in our guide to planning application types.
